Flashback: Bayside before Interstate 295
Before the freeway sliced through Bayside, Back Cove extended nearly all the way to Deering Oaks park.
Flashback: Gorham’s Corner (or is it Sullivan Square?) in 1945
A 1945 attempt to rename the junction of Center, Fore and York Streets at the edge of Portland’s Old Port apparently didn’t stick.
